About this app
The Domestic Violence Inventory (DVI) provides information about the risks of potential victims and potential offenders. It is a clinical instrument. It is based on expert opinion of specifiers which are evidence based. It provides a result of severity to help those who take DVI make good decisions about their welfare and those they care about. In this way, it adapts the model of DSM V which mental health professionals use. It is currently going through clinical trials. This is the beta version of DVI.
